Daily devotion – the cure for loneliness.
Isaiah 7:14 Therefore the Lord himself shall give you a sign; Behold, a virgin shall conceive, and bear a son, and shall call his name Immanuel.
Some 750 years before the angel Gabriel spoke to Mary, God spoke through the prophet Isaiah saying, …. Behold, a virgin shall conceive, and bear a son, and shall call his name Immanuel.
Immanuel means – “God with us!”
Loneliness is a massive problem in our world today even though we are more ‘connected’ now than ever via technology. The statement that God tells us He is with us is one of the most wonderful truths of the Bible. In other words, I am NOT alone!
If you want to take the Christian faith and compare it to all other religious worldviews, this would be a clear distinction: Christianity is God with us! Rather than a belief system built on trying to please God and earn His approval, the Christian faith teaches us that it is God with us, living inside of us, helping us to be the men or women He has called us to be.
God will walk with us through life. Jesus echoed this thought when He said – Mat 28:20……and, lo, I am with you alway, even unto the end of the world. Amen.
In the book of Hebrews 13:5, we are reminded – Heb 13:5 ……and be content with such things as ye have: for he hath said, I will never leave thee, nor forsake thee.
Christianity shouts out and proclaims to a lonely world – receive Me and you will never ever be alone again!
This truly is the great message of Christmas – Immanuel – God with us – always!
